
Actor Siddharth is helping rescue people stuck in Chennai floods. The actor - known for his films like Enakkul Oruvan, Boys and Rang De Basanti - is helping out with pick and drop facilities by updating his Twitter timeline constantly.
The actor has also been making personal requests to people to lend their vehicles, food and shelter to the ones affected.

A third spell of heavy rains has completely battered Chennai and various parts of Tamil Nadu. Many parts of Chennai and its suburbs are flooded, including the airport. Flight operations have been indefinitely suspended.
While some are donating money to those affected, many like Siddharth have taken to the streets of Tamil Nadu to help out those stuck in the floods.
